Meet a female shoe repairer and IDP in Yaounde

In our world today, several trades are still dominated by men — with the society perceiving them as exclusively destined for particular genders.

One girl, however, is breaking the ice, taking up a task believed by many to be meant “for men only”.

21-year-old Adella is braving the male-dominated shoe designers world.

After obtaining her Advanced Levels Certificate, she turned to the art as a means of generating income since she could not further her education.

“That is all she had to do, to sustain herself,” a source close to her tells Mimi Mefo Info.

Adella who hails from the restive North West Region of Cameroon, is now based in Yaoundé and has since been making remarkable strides as well as putting food on her table.
